Why Chimney Maintenance is Critical for Wood Stoves
Chimney maintenance is a vital aspect of wood stove safety. A poorly maintained chimney can lead to dangerous situations, including chimney fires and carbon monoxide poisoning. Regular maintenance helps to ensure that your chimney functions correctly, allowing smoke and dangerous gases to exit your home safely.
In Delray Beach, the humid climate can also affect chimney integrity. Moisture can lead to the buildup of creosote, a flammable substance that can accumulate in your chimney over time. This makes regular chimney inspections crucial, ideally at least once a year.
Steps for Safe Operation of Wood Stoves
Ensuring safe operation of your wood stove involves several crucial steps:
- Choose the Right Wood: Always use seasoned hardwood, as it burns cleaner and produces less creosote compared to softwoods.
- Keep a Clean Stove: Regularly clean the stove and chimney to prevent creosote buildup. Consider professional chimney cleaning services for thorough maintenance.
- Use a Chimney Cap: Installing a chimney cap can prevent debris and animals from entering your chimney while allowing smoke to escape. This is part of proper chimney cap installation.
- Check for Airflow: Make sure there is adequate airflow to your wood stove to prevent smoke from entering your home.
- Install Carbon Monoxide Detectors: Place detectors near your wood stove and throughout your home to alert you of any dangerous gas buildup.

Common Chimney Problems and How to Address Them
Chimneys can encounter various issues that may compromise their safety and efficiency. Here are some common problems and their potential solutions:
- Creosote Buildup: If you notice a strong odor or dark staining around your chimney, it may be time for a professional chimney cleaning to remove creosote.
- Flue Blockages: Blockages can occur due to debris or animal nests. Regular inspections can help catch these issues before they escalate.
- Damaged Flue Liners: If your chimney’s flue liner is cracked or missing, it can lead to dangerous conditions. Consider chimney relining to restore safety and function.
- Structural Damage: Look for signs of crumbling mortar or bricks. If you suspect structural damage, reach out for immediate chimney repair.
